The Career Center at the University of Louisiana Monroe provides an enriching experience
to students through the ULM Mentorship Program.
Each semester, ULM faculty and staff volunteer to guide students on skills they will
need in the professional world. Networking, goal-setting, and sharing knowledge about
the workforce are all part of a mentor's role. The importance of the mentor-mentee
professional relationship cannot be underestimated.
In Spring 2021, 19 students "mentees" and 19 mentors participated in the ULM Mentorship
Program. The program will return to its two-semester format for Fall 2021-Spring 2022.
